2026 TN Bassmaster Team Trail Eligibility

  This tournament is open only to current B.A.S.S. members who are also current TN B.A.S.S. Nation Club/Team members, recognized by a sanctioned B.A.S.S. Team Trail partner and 16 years of age or older. Teams must consist of two (2) people. Team members are not interchangeable. Teams qualifying for the Bassmaster Team Championship must consist of the same two (2) anglers that began the season as a team, who has participated in one of the TBN Statewide team qualifiers, Top 5 TBN HS Boats from the TBN HS State Open Trail or Team Qualifying Events as listed.  TBN reserves the ability to add events as clubs schedule qualifying events, exceptions in case of an emergency may be granted with permission from the Tournament Director.  However, full-time 2024/25 Bassmaster Elite Series or 2024/25 MLF BPT/Pro Circuit Tour or , employees, officers and directors of B.A.S.S. or its parent, subsidiary and affiliated companies and members of their immediate families (spouse, parents, children, and siblings, regardless of where they live) are ineligible. Any candidate for competition who, in the judgment of the Tournament Director, is disabled in such a manner as to endanger the safety and well-being of his/her partner or themselves shall not be eligible.

Tennessee Bass Nation Team Trail Guide Membership and Cost

   

Bassmaster Membership $17 (obtained by the angler at https://www.bassmaster.com

Bass Nation Dues $30 – Payable TBN Treasurer or Club Treasurer 

TBN Dues $20 – Payable by the Club treasurer or to Tennessee Bass Nation Treasurer

***ALL Memberships and Dues are required to be paid in full by the first tournament, must be 16 Years of age or older within the competition year and have completed boater safety.

Teams that are not in good standing will not be allowed to compete.

Umbrella Rigs are ALLOWED

Teams/Boat must fish one tournament to qualify for State Team Championship 

Teams/Boat may substitute an angler once, but sub angler must be in good standing with the original club and TBN

Tournament entry fees – $150 per boat

Guaranteed Payout on TOP of entry fee payout $2000 (*to start with may increase depending on sponsorship) First Place $1500 and Top Club $500

Tournament payout breakdown – 100 percent back to the anglers, $10 to Big Fish, $20 to Championship Fund, $120 paid at the ramp, 1 place for every 7 boats 

1-7 Boats pays 1 place, 8-13 pays 2 places, 14-20 pays 3 Places, 21-27 pays 4 Places and so on….

Payout is in addition to any guaranteed payout

Tournament/Yearly Awards

Top Club - awarded to the top Club by the combined overall points from the entire season, including the State Championship Tournament of the top 3 Boat teams of each Club.

Team of the Year – Solely based upon points from the trail highest points best 3 of 4 tournament plus the two-day State Team Championship (Which is Double Points)

Top Club for Non-Championship Tournaments- awarded to the top club by the combined overall weight of the top 3 Boat teams of each Club.

Qualifying for TBN State Team Championship:

The TBN State Team Championship: Angler must fish one of the four qualifying tournaments.  State Team Championship Lake Select will remain as is rotating West, Central, East…

Path to the National Championship

National Seats formula as of 1 Sept 2025: (Boats are 2 anglers) (Max any Trail is 7 slots) (Rosters validated by Bassmaster. Qualified Boats/Anglers must be BASS Members, Bass Nation Dues “National level” Paid and have paid TBN Dues in order to participate and at the time of Validation. The $500 entry for the National Championship will be reimbursed to the teams by TBN. The first seat to the National Championship will be the Winners of the Championship Tournament, Second will be Points Champ (Team of the Year), than by points. 

Numbers of Qualified Boats Number of Slot

25 Boats 1 slot - Awarded to the Winner of the TBN Team Championship

50 Boats 2 Slots - Awarded to the Boat of the Year, Points Champions

75 Boats 3 Slots - All other slots to be awarded via points standing

100 Boats 4 Slots

150 Boats 5 Slots

200 Boats 6 Slots 

250 Boats 7 Slots 

Points Formula

A. Points start at 200 for first place

B. After 150 places or the first “0” fish every team that participates gets 50 points

C. In the event of a tie: (two teams ties for 5thplace, both teams receive equal points (196/196) and next place receives 194 points….

D. Best 3 of 4 plus Championship

E. Two Day Event – points start at 400 and drop 2 points per position of finish…
